AUGUSTA’S main Anzac Day ceremony was very well attended, with many laying wreaths at the main memorial and the nurses’ memorial, and an RAAF flyover during proceedings.
As with the Margaret River ceremony, the unexpectedly warm weather meant some people needed medical attention.
The event included an address by Lieutenant-Commander John Wilson, a fitting duty for his last day in the Navy.
Canon David Hawkins gave the prayers, the Augusta Singers provided music, and after the ceremony some tucked into tasty hamburgers in a marquee.
